Two Hound Red, Glen Ellyn

Welcome to stop #51 on the Brews and Choos project.

Brewery: Two Hound Red, 486 Pennsylvania Ave., Glen Ellyn
Train line: UP West, Glen Ellyn
Time from Chicago: 45 minutes (Zone E)
Distance from station: 500 m

You know? Downtown Glen Ellyn is a lot cuter than I expected. And Two Hound Red, which opened in June 2019, is worth the trip. If only they had fewer TVs...

They don't have flights, but they will give you pairs of 5-ounce samples, so I had two. Meaning four. And they were pretty good—though it turned out one of them was a guest tap.

Their Lost Grimoire Pils (5.3%, 24 IBU) started very malty, almost too sweet, with a long finish. I really liked their NEWest Coast IPA (6.3%, 46 IBU) had Citra on the nose and lots of flavor with a good hop balance. And their hop-forward Red War Era IPA (5.8%) had some unexpected malt and a really nice bitterness to round out the complex flavors at the end.

I also had their current guest tap, Miskatonik's Nazgul Porter (5.7%), which had excellent chocolate and coffee notes. (I would love to visit their taproom in Darien, but as it would require a 7.4 km walk from Westmont, it won't appear on the Brews and Choos list.)

Beer garden? No
Dogs OK? No
Televisions? Many, unavoidable
Serves food? Full menu
Would hang out with a book? No
Would hang out with friends? Yes
Would go back? Yes
